如何实现自建流媒体CDN的全球分发和加速?

在当今数字化时代,视频内容消费量持续增长,对高质量、低延迟的流媒体传输需求也日益增加。为了满足这一需求,越来越多的企业选择自建内容分发网络(CDN),以实现更高效的全球流媒体分发与加速。本文将探讨如何构建一个高效稳定的自建流媒体CDN。

如何实现自建流媒体CDN的全球分发和加速?

一、规划与设计

构建一个成功的自建流媒体CDN首先需要进行详细的规划与设计。这包括确定目标市场、评估带宽需求、选择合适的硬件设备和技术架构等。同时还需要考虑未来的扩展性,确保系统能够随着业务的增长而灵活调整。

二、节点部署

在全球范围内合理布局边缘节点是提升用户体验的关键。通过在不同地理位置设立缓存服务器,可以有效减少数据传输距离,从而降低延迟并提高加载速度。还应关注各个节点之间的互联互通情况,确保整个网络具备良好的连通性和稳定性。

三、负载均衡

为了保证所有用户都能获得一致的服务质量,必须采用有效的负载均衡策略。常见的做法是在每个区域内部署多个边缘节点,并利用智能调度算法根据实时流量状况动态分配请求到最合适的服务器上处理。这样不仅能够充分利用资源,还能避免单点故障导致的服务中断问题。

四、优化传输协议

传统的TCP协议虽然稳定可靠,但在高延迟或不稳定网络环境下表现不佳。针对这种情况,可以选择使用基于UDP改进后的QUIC协议来进行流媒体传输。它具有更快地建立连接时间以及更强的数据包丢失恢复能力,能显著改善观看体验。

五、安全防护

随着网络安全威胁日益严峻,保护流媒体内容免受非法访问变得尤为重要。除了常规的身份验证机制外,还可以引入数字版权管理(DRM)技术来加密视频文件;同时也要加强对DDoS攻击等恶意行为的监测与防御措施,确保平台运行平稳。

六、监控与维护

最后但同样重要的是,建立健全完善的监控体系对于维持自建流媒体CDN良好运作至关重要。通过对各项性能指标进行持续跟踪分析,及时发现潜在问题并采取相应解决措施;定期开展维护工作,如软件更新、硬件检修等,则有助于延长设备使用寿命并保持最佳服务状态。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/111321.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 2025年1月20日 上午2:06
下一篇 2025年1月20日 上午2:06

相关推荐

  • 本地高防与CDN:企业级应用中的成本效益分析

    随着互联网的发展,越来越多的企业将业务迁移到线上。为了保障网站的安全性和稳定性,许多企业会选择部署本地高防和CDN(内容分发网络)。这两种技术在抵御DDoS攻击、提高访问速度方面各有优势,但也存在着一定的成本差异。 本地高防的成本效益 对于遭受过大规模DDoS攻击的企业来说,本地高防是必不可少的防御措施之一。它能够帮助企业抵挡住来自外部的大流量攻击,保证服务…

    2025年1月20日
    500
  • 如何通过调整CDN端口和域名设置减少页面加载时间?

    随着互联网的发展,用户对网页加载速度的要求越来越高。为了提高用户体验,缩短页面响应时间成为各企业网站的必修课。而内容分发网络(CDN)作为加速静态资源传输的关键技术之一,在其中发挥着重要作用。今天我们就来聊聊如何通过调整CDN端口和域名设置来提升网站性能。 了解CDN的基本原理 在深入探讨之前,我们先简单了解一下CDN的工作机制。当用户访问一个网站时,浏览器…

    2025年1月20日
    500
  • 成本效益分析:建立私人CDN公司的费用是多少?

    内容分发网络(Content Delivery Network,简称CDN)作为互联网基础设施的重要组成部分,其作用在于提高网站和应用程序的性能、可靠性和安全性。对于那些考虑创建自己的CDN公司的人来说,了解建立一个私人CDN公司所需的成本是至关重要的。 硬件成本 购买服务器设备是创建CDN业务中最重要的资本支出之一。根据您的需求,您可以选择购买物理服务器或…

    2025年1月20日
    700
  • 按流量计费的CDN适合哪些类型的网站和应用?

    内容分发网络(CDN)是一种用于加速互联网内容传输的技术。它通过在全球范围内分布多个服务器节点,将用户的请求路由到距离最近或最快的服务器上,从而提高网站的响应速度和稳定性。而按流量计费的CDN则是根据实际使用的数据传输量来收取费用的一种计费方式。 适合的网站类型 1. 流媒体视频平台:对于提供在线视频点播或直播服务的流媒体平台来说,带宽成本是其运营中最大的开…

    2025年1月20日
    700
  • CDN服务中的安全防护措施有哪些如何保障用户数据安全?

    内容分发网络(CDN)是一种分布式的服务器系统,它能够在全球范围内提供快速、可靠的内容传输。为了保障用户数据的安全性,CDN服务提供商通常会采用一系列先进的安全防护措施。 1. 数据加密技术 HTTPS协议: CDN通过使用超文本传输安全协议(HTTPS),确保了客户端与服务器之间的通信是经过加密的,有效防止了中间人攻击和窃听行为。静态资源加密: 对于存储在…

    2025年1月19日
    600

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部